In this Graduate Certificate in Urban Development and Mental Health Advocacy, you'll gain expertise in addressing the complex challenges that exist at the intersection of urban development and mental health.
The curriculum focuses on essential skills such as policy analysis, community engagement, and mental health program development. 1.
Urban Planner (40%): As an urban planner, you'll work to create sustainable and equitable communities, focusing on mental health considerations in urban design. 2.
Mental Health Social Worker (30%): In this role, you'll address mental health needs within urban communities, providing essential services and support. 3.
Community Development Manager (20%): As a community development manager, you'll work on projects that promote social and economic growth, mental well-being, and improved quality of life in urban areas. 4.
Public Health Specialist (10%): With a focus on mental health, you'll work on initiatives that improve community health, prevent mental health issues, and promote well-being in urban settings.
These roles represent exciting career paths for graduates with a Graduate Certificate in Urban Development and Mental Health Advocacy.
